Sharjah Showcases Sustainable Tourism at World Travel Market 2023

Sharjah is preparing for a big presence at the 43rd World Travel Market (WTM), which will be held in London from November 6-8.

Sharjah is gearing up for a significant presence at the 43rd edition of the World Travel Market (WTM) in London from November 6-8, where representatives worldwide will gather for this global event. 

The emirate will be represented by a coalition of 18 government and private entities in collaboration with the Sharjah Commerce and Tourism Development Authority (SCTDA).

Diverse Tourism Offerings:

Throughout its participation, Sharjah will highlight various exceptional experiences and destinations, encompassing environmental, desert, heritage, cultural, recreational, adventure, and sports tourism. 

The emirate is celebrated for its unique environmental diversity, ranging from desert landscapes to picturesque islands.

Sharjah has been experiencing substantial growth in its tourism sector. In 2022, the emirate’s hotels welcomed over 1.4 million guests, and this year has seen a remarkable increase in guest numbers. 

Between January and September 2023, Sharjah received more than 1.1 million guests, marking an impressive 18% increase over the same period in 2022.

Public and Private Sector Collaboration:

Prominent institutions and entities collaborate with SCTDA in the World Travel Market. 

These include government bodies like the Environment and Protected Areas Authority (EPAA), Sharjah Investment and Development Authority (Shurooq), Sharjah Museums Authority, and more. 

Private sector entities are also actively involved in promoting Sharjah’s tourism offerings.

Sharjah’s Sustainable Tourism Leadership:

Khalid Jasim Al Midfa, Chairman of the SCTDA, emphasized Sharjah’s leading position in implementing sustainable tourism strategies, positioning the emirate as an industry trailblazer. 

He highlighted the connection between the tourism sector and international relations, as it serves as a vital bridge to global audiences and fosters stronger ties and partnerships with influential organizations shaping worldwide travel and tourism trends.

Commitment to Sustainable Development:

Al Midfa underlined Sharjah’s commitment to sustainable development standards and the broad support it enjoys across all sectors, with tourism leading the way in adopting these strategies. 

Sharjah’s collaborative efforts between government and private sector entities aim to position the emirate as an exceptionally appealing and diverse tourist destination, offering a range of integrated tourism options and experiences on both regional and global scales.
